If you hear somebody crying, do something. Something non-electronic.

I read this story by Bethany Mandel about that entire sad (in many senses of the term) episode where somebody live-tweeted somebody else’s long distance breakup, and I think that we should take away from it is… a question.  You see somebody in obvious and intense emotional distress. You can either: help that person ease that distress; or record that person’s distress for other people’s perusal. Which is more important to you?
